My meds might be changed again. However, this time to Clozaril. I am wondering if anyone has tried this medication and were their any adverse side effects? I already know that I will have to get bloodwork done every week for a while.
Thanks for reading this.

im on it, they had me at 300mg a day, i take it at night because i like being normal during the day. It makes me drowsy and dizzy. and ive drank a few times and almost had a heart attack/blood pressure drop. i suggest eating right, not drinking alchohol. excersize. I dropped my dose to 200mg to be safe.

Out of all the medications I've taken, Clozaril was and is the best. However, I gained 20lbs in two months which made me stop taking it. I hope you find something that you can tolerate and like. One of the hardest things for me is trying to accept that I need medication.

I was on it when it first came out. I remember it made me drool alot. Really gross. Given how dry my mouth is now, that may not be a bad thing. I do know that Clozaril was a life changer for people with schizo illnesses. It was like they stepped out of the dark of night into a bright, sunshiny day. I hope you find the right meds for you.
